King James was the first James to rule England, but he was sixth James to rule Scotland. Scotland and England had been ruled separately by the same person (personal union) until Queen Anne became the first Queen of Great Britain. Queen Elizabeth II is the reigning monarch of the United Kingdom and the rest of the Commonwealth Realms. She is the first Elizabeth to rule the UK as a whole, and several other countries, but she is Elizabeth II because of an Act of Settlement which meant that if any of the areas QEII reigns over has had another Monarch with the same name, the next regnal number shall be used. There has never been a King Malcolm of England, but there has been in Scotland. If, for example, the next King of the UK was named Malcolm he would be King Malcolm V, because there was previously a King Malcolm IV of Scotland.
